The Rodeway Inn Near AZ State University is ideally located near Arizona State University, Wells Fargo Arena, and Sun Devil Stadium and Frank Kush Field. Many spring training venues are nearby. The Metro Light Rail provides easy access to ASU, downtown Tempe and Phoenix. Phoenix Sky Harbor International Airport, Cardon Children's Medical Center and Tempe St. Luke's Hospital are also in the area. Hotel amenities and features include free continental breakfast, free wireless high-speed Internet access and an outdoor seasonal pool. Pet accommodations: 25 per pet and a 50.00 refundable deposit. Pet limit: 2 pets per room maximum of 25 pounds. ...read more
